Food ShelfThe Food Shelf's Mission is to reduce hunger by providing food relief to eligible residents. This commitment includes helping applicants empower themselves through appropriate channels.
All clients will be treated with respect & all donors and volunteers with appreciation. The Food Shelf is open the first four Thursdays of the month. 9 am - 12:30 pm 2 pm - 6:00 pm If you know of anyone who needs help with food, please have them call us at 637-8169. Someone will either answer the call or, if you leave a message, the call will be returned, usually within an hour or two. We can help… and we do deliver to those who are unable to come to the Food Shelf. |
